“Spring Has Sprung”

The first sign that “Spring Has Sprung” at my house is the blooming of the forsythia bush in front of my house.  Colorado has had some unusually warm weather this year and very little snow, it was in the 70’s today (convertible weather) and it is supposed to be in the 80’s this weekend. The bulbs are popping their heads through the ground and the crocus and edelweiss have made their appearance.     But in Colorado, we don’t get too cocky, snow can fall anytime.
